Wiktionary
PRESCRIBE, verb. To order (a drug or medical device) for use by a particular patient.
PRESCRIBE, verb. To specify as a required procedure or ritual; to lay down authoritatively as a guide, direction, or rule of action.
Dictionary definition
PRESCRIBE, verb. Issue commands or orders for.
